#!/usr/bin/env python
# TODO:
# * Is there a way to remove the topmost level traceback's which correspond to this script?
# * add option to run profiler
import sys
sys.path.append('..')
from debug import ultraTB2
from optparse import OptionParser
parser = OptionParser()
parser.add_option('--coverage',action="store_true", default=False)
parser.add_option('--doctest', action="store_true", default=False)
parser.add_option('--doctest-for', default=None)
parser.add_option('--verbose-doctest', action="store_true", default=False)
parser.add_option('--pm', '--post-mortem', action="store_true", default=False)
parser.add_option('--breakin', action="store_true", default=False)
parser.add_option('-a','--automain', action="store_true", default=False)
parser.add_option('--less-verbose', action="store_true", default=False)
# split the argument list at the first item ending with .py
source = [(i+1,f) for i, f in enumerate(sys.argv[1:]) if f.endswith('.py')]
devargs = sys.argv[:source[0][0]]
scriptargs = sys.argv[source[0][0]:]
#print 'devargs:', devargs
#print 'scriptargs:', scriptargs
(opts, args) = parser.parse_args(devargs)
if opts.less_verbose:
ultraTB2.enable(include_vars=False)
else:
ultraTB2.enable()
# hack sys.argv so that it no longer contains this script's options
sys.argv = scriptargs
if opts.coverage:
from coverage import coverage
cov = coverage(data_suffix=True, branch=True)
cov.start()
if opts.doctest or opts.verbose_doctest or opts.doctest_for is not None:
import doctest, atexit
if opts.doctest_for is not None: # XXX: not sure how useful this is
print 'running doctest for %s only' % opts.doctest_for
atexit.register(lambda: doctest.run_docstring_examples(eval(opts.doctest_for).__doc__,
globals(),
verbose=opts.verbose_doctest))
else:
atexit.register(lambda: doctest.testmod(verbose=opts.verbose_doctest))
if opts.pm:
from debug.utils import enable_pm
enable_pm()
if opts.breakin:
from debug import breakin
breakin.enable()
# execute the file
execfile(source[0][1])
if opts.automain:
from automain import automain
automain()
